Listing remarks MLS

Escape to your wilderness retreat! This fully furnished cabin, sitting on 2.44 acres in the Valley View Acres Development, provides some secluded privacy, but is still close to town for your local amenities and conveniences. The cabin is surrounded by mixed timber and offers prime habitat for deer, turkey, and more. There is a shed on site for your storage needs, and a deck overlooking the wooded landscape. Inside, you’ll find a dining / entry room, a kitchen, a living room, a bathroom, and a large bedroom area that can accommodate 6+ beds. This room could easily be converted into two or even three separate rooms for more privacy. The property is located just a few miles from State Game Lands #99 and Rothrock State Forest- a total of 5,125 acres for your outdoor adventures. The East Broad Top Railroad, which offers train rides, guided tours, and special events is only 10 minutes away and nearby Raystown Lake / Lake Raystown Resort offers more activities for the outdoor enthusiast. The property offers plenty of parking space for your family and friends. The neighborhood includes both full-time and seasonal residents. Whether you make this your permanent residence or the base camp for your recreational excursions, this cabin will help create memories for your family and friends to share for years to come! For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
